Trust loan - Oct 8, 2022 · Inheritance funding is a type of short-term financing that gives you access to the value of the funds or assets you’ve inherited before the deceased’s probate case is closed. There are many terms used to describe inheritance funding: inheritance loans, inheritance advances, estate loans, probate loans or probate advances.

The interest rate on a probate loan will depend on your financial situation, inheritance, and the lender. In most cases, probate loan interest rates are between 7 and 15 percent. However, they can be significantly higher in certain circumstances. With any loan, it is a good idea to shop around and find the lender with the most favorable loan terms. Information and/or …In Weyers v Commissioner of Taxation [2006] FCA 818 the Court found that approximately $1.8 million dollars of loans to the beneficiaries of the trust were in fact assessable distributions of income. The circumstances surrounding the payment of $1.8 million dollars to the beneficiaries indicated that there was never an intention to repay the money.Trust loans are loa ns made by . trust companies. Interest rates are typically fixed, and ... People Trust is a Community Development Loan Fund. Community development loan funds (CDLFs) provide financing and development services to businesses, organizations, and individuals in low-income communities. A trust loan can be an effective financial tool for facilitating a beneficiary buyout. The most common reason for obtaining a trust loan is to secure enough funds for one heir to buy the shares of the property from other beneficiaries to equalize the distribution of assets. Leaving loan to spouse/civil partner if alive, or otherwise to trust.Oct 14, 2021 · A Trust Fund Offers A Layer Of Protection Between The Grantor And The Beneficiary. With a trust, there is a trustee. This third-party individual has a fiduciary duty to carry out the trust’s purpose. Through this, the trustee can ensure the beneficiary is cared for if the grantor no longer can.
